摘要:
Since hyperspectral image (HSI) is naturally presented as 3D data cube, patch tensor-based graph embedding methods have been widely applied for dimensionality reduction (DR) of HSI. However, these methods are usually developed with the patch tensors generated by the raw data which is inevitably contaminated by noise. To eliminate the negative affects of noise, this paper introduces region covariance descriptor (RCD) to characterize the HSI data and proposes a robust patch tensor-based multigraph embedding (RPTMGE) method for DR of HSI.
